Summary: | A new temporal-spatial video object segmentation algorithm was proposed.This algorithm was based on 2-D mesh-based motion analysis and an improved spatial automatic segmenting strategy of morphological filtering.Firstly,higher order statistics was used for motion analysis of the 2-D mesh representation.After post-processing,relatively fine motion detection mask was quickly obtained.Then a novel watershed segmenting strategy based on alternating sequential filtering by reconstruction and adaptive threshold was applied to get the accurate boundary of the foreground object.Fi-nally,the video object was effectively extracted by fusing the temporal and spatial segmentation via region-based method.Experimental results indicate that the proposed algorithm assimilates the advantages of 2-D mesh-based algorithms and pixel-based algorithms,and achieves satisfactory subject and object performance. |
